VYM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2016 in Review

441 of the 3,753 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Vanguard High Dividend Yield ETF (VYM) for Q1 2016, worth a combined $3.74B — up 12% from $3.35B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 57 funds opened new VYM positions and 34 closed out — a net gain of 23 holders — while 221 added to existing stakes and 104 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Stuart Chaussee & Associates, adding an estimated $61.8M. The largest seller was Bank of America, cutting an estimated $111M.
